Rocky Road Squares

Rocky Road Squares

Print Email

Rated:

These fudgy brownies are spread with melted chocolate chips, topped with fluffy marshmallows and crunchy walnuts.

Estimated Times
Preparation Time: 15 mins
Cooking Time: 20 mins
Cooling Time: 20 mins cooling

Servings: 24 brownies

ingredients Ingredients
1 package (19.5 to 21 oz.) fudge brownie mix
1/2 cup vegetable oil, per package directions
2 large eggs, per package directions
1/2 cup NESTLÉ® CARNATION® Evaporated Milk
1 cup (6 oz.) NESTLÉ® TOLL HOUSE® Semi-Sweet Chocolate Morsels
2 cups miniature marshmallows
1 cup coarsely chopped walnuts

directions Directions
PREHEAT oven according to package directions. Grease 13 x 9-inch baking pan

PREPARE brownie mix according to package directions, using vegetable oil and egg(s) and substituting evaporated milk for water. Spread into prepared baking pan.

BAKE according to package directions; do not over bake. Remove from oven. Immediately sprinkle with chocolate morsels. Let stand 5 minutes or until morsels are shiny. Spread evenly. Top with marshmallows and walnuts.

BAKE for 3 to 5 minutes or just until marshmallows begin to melt. Cool in pan on wire rack for 20 to 30 minutes. Cut into squares using a knife dipped in hot water.
nutritional information Nutritional Information
Calories: 240 Calories from Fat: 100 Total Fat: 11 g
Saturated Fat: 3 g Cholesterol: 5 mg Sodium: 170 mg
Carbohydrates: 33 g Dietary Fiber: 1 g Sugars: 22 g
Protein: 3 g

I made these once for my son's schoolmates, and was asked to make them again for a party without the nuts (food allergies in the group) so I kept the "crunch factor" by substituting crushed graham crackers for the nuts, and we call this version "s'mores brownies". Either way they are so yummie!!
